ICE Plans $2 Million Purchase of Robotic Technology
The U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ement agency is planning to invest in robotic technology. This initiative aims to enhance operational capabilities. (sources: Democracy Now!)

Modern Action Briefing
ICE intends to allocate $2 million for the acquisition of robotic dogs. This investment is part of the agency's efforts to modernize its operations.
- ICE plans to spend $2 million on robotic dogs.
- The purchase is intended to improve operational efficiency.
- Details on the specific functions of the robotic dogs have not been disclosed.
Why it matters
The investment in robotic technology reflects a trend toward modernization within law enforcement agencies.
